The Café Ritter is a traditional Viennese coffee house in the 6th Viennese district Mariahilf at the address Mariahilfer Strasse 73 at the corner of Amerlingstrasse. The struggle for survival of the listed coffeehouse, which opened in 1905, aroused great media interest in 2009 and 2010.

history

The original Café Ritter was located in Palais Kaunitz on the corner of Amerlingstrasse and Gumpendorfer Strasse since 1867 . In 1887 it moved to the nearby current location.

An eviction action by the new home owner, the Riha private foundation of the Hrachowina family, had been pending against the traditional company since 2008 . Café Ritter had to file for bankruptcy in July 2009 . The main reason for the economic failure was the payment arrears due to a nine-fold rent increase, which the homeowner requested retrospectively for five years after the failure to report the death of one of the co-owners of the café became known.

Trustee lawyer Walter Kainz, a restaurateur himself, tried to save the popular café and in a public bidding process found new operators who are responsible for the rental debts and the inventory (together 600,000 euros). With the repayment of the rental debt, the eviction action is usually dismissed and the buyer can enter into the existing rental agreement. The house owner's plan to leave the premises of Café Ritter to a textile retail chain to maximize profit was thwarted by the recently decreed monument protection for the traditional restaurant.

At the beginning of March 2010, restaurateur Harald Holzer took over Café Ritter.
